Streptococcus suis

Taxonomy ID: 1307 (for references in articles please use NCBI:txid1307)
current name
Streptococcus suis (ex Elliott 1966) Kilpper-Bälz and Schleifer 1987
type strain of Streptococcus suis: ATCC:43765, CCUG:7984, CIP:103217, DSM:9682, BCCM/LMG:14181, NCTC:10234, personal::Henrichsen S735
NCBI BLAST name: firmicutes
Rank: species
Genetic code: Translation table 11 (Bacterial, Archaeal and Plant Plastid)
Host: bacteria
Lineage( abbreviated )
Bacteria; Bacillota; Bacilli; Lactobacillales; Streptococcaceae; Streptococcus

Comments and References:

Chatellier S et al. (1998)
Chatellier, S., Harel, J., Zhang, Y., Gottschalk, M., Higgins, R., Devriese, L.A., and Brousseau, R. "Phylogenetic diversity of Streptococcus suis strains of various serotypes as revealed by 16S rRNA gene sequence comparison." Int. J. Syst. Bacteriol. (1998) 48:581-589.
Elliott SD (1966)
Elliott, S.D. "Streptococcal infection in young pigs. I. An immunochemical study of the causative agent (PM streptococcus)." J. Hyg. (London) (1966) 64:205-212. [No abstract available.]
Kilpper-Balz R & Schleifer KH (1987)
Kilpper-Balz, R., and Schleifer, K.H. "Streptococcus suis sp. nov., nom. rev." Int. J. Syst. Bacteriol. (1987) 37:160-162. [No PubMed record available.]
Rasmussen SR & Andresen LO (1998)
Rasmussen, S.R., Andresen, L.O. "16S rDNA sequence variations of some Streptococcus suis serotypes." Int. J. Syst. Bacteriol. (1998) 48:1063-1065.
Tien LHT et al. (2013)
Tien, L.H.T., Nishibori, T., Nishitani, Y., Nomoto, R., and Osawa, R. "Reappraisal of the taxonomy of Streptococcus suis serotypes 20, 22, 26, and 33 based on DNA-DNA homology and sodA and recN phylogenies." Vet. Microbiol. (2013) 162:842-849.
